Before You Begin

⚠️ Important: A factory reset permanently erases all data from your ITEL A90, including photos, apps, contacts, and accounts. Make sure to back up everything before proceeding.

ℹ️ Good to know: After a factory reset, you will need your Google account credentials to set up the device again due to Factory Reset Protection (FRP).

Hard Reset ITEL A90 — Step-by-Step Instructions

STEP 1 OF 6

Step 1.

Power off the device completely by holding the Power button and selecting Power off from the menu.

STEP 2 OF 6

Step 2.

Once the device is off, press and hold the Power + Volume Up buttons simultaneously until the ITEL logo appears.

STEP 3 OF 6

Step 3.

In the Recovery Mode, use the Volume buttons to navigate and highlight Wipe data/factory reset, then confirm with the Power button.

STEP 4 OF 6

Step 4.

Select Yes to confirm deletion of all user data.

STEP 5 OF 6

Step 5.

Once formatting is complete, choose Reboot system now to restart your phone.

STEP 6 OF 6

Step 6.

That’s it! Your ITEL A90 has been restored to its factory state.

âś… Factory reset complete! Your ITEL A90 has been restored to its original factory state. All personal data, apps, and accounts have been erased.
